[FPGA作品] 例说FPGA连载89:多分辨率HDMI显示驱动设计之功能概述

[复制链接]

版主

发表于 2017-4-11 22:37:20   404 查看 0 回复 显示全部楼层 倒序浏览
分享
例说FPGA连载89:多分辨率HDMI显示驱动设计之功能概述
特权同学,版权所有
配套例程和更多资料下载链接:
http://pan.baidu.com/s/1c0nf6Qc
1.jpg
高清晰度多媒体接口(英语:High DefinitionMultimedia Interface,简称HDMI)是一种全数字化视频和声音发送接口,可以发送未压缩的音频及视频信号。HDMI可用于机上盒、DVD播放机、个人电脑、电视游乐器、综合扩大机、数字音响与电视机等设备。HDMI可以同时发送音频和影音信号,由于音频和视频信号采用同一条电缆,大大简化了系统线路的安装难度。
Type A HDMI可向下兼容于现今多数显示屏与显卡所使用的Single-link DVI-D或DVI-I接口(但不支持DVI-A),这表示采用DVI-D接口的信号来源可以通过转换线驱动HDMI屏幕,但是此种转换方案并不支持音频发送与遥控机能。此外,如无HDCP认证的DVI屏幕也将不能收看从HDMI所输出带有HDCP加密保护的视频数据。(所有HDMI屏幕皆支持HDCP,但大多数DVI接口的显示屏不支持HDCP。)Type B HDMI接头也将向下兼容于Dual-linkDVI接口。
HDMI组织的发起者包括各大消费电子产品制造商,如日立制作所、松下电器、Quasar、飞利浦、索尼、汤姆生RCA、东芝、Silicon Image。数字内容保护公司(Digital Content Protection, LLC)提供HDMI接口相关的防拷保护技术。此外,HDMI也受到各主要电影制作公司如20世纪福斯、华纳兄弟、迪士尼,包括三星电子在内的各大消费电子产品制造商,以及多家有线电视系统业者的支持。
HDMI传输在发送时,各种视频数据将被HDMI收发芯片以“最小化传输差分信号”(TMDS)技术编码成数据数据包。虽然FPGA支持各类标准的LVDS信号,但并不与TMDS完全兼容,因此我们通常使用HDMI收发芯片实现HDMI的传输,这类HDMI芯片与FPGA端的接口通常是一组并行总线。本实例需要SF-HDMI外设子板的支持,该子板板载AD公司的HDMI发送器ADV7513。
ADV7513是一款165 MHz高清多媒体接口(HDMI®)发送器,特别适合DVD播放机/录像机、数字机顶盒、影音接收机、游戏机和个人计算机。ADV7513包含一个兼容HDMIv1.4/DVI v1.0的发送器,支持所有高清电视格式。除包括3D视频在内的HDMI v1.4特有特性之外,ADV7513还支持x.v.Color™、高比特率(HBR)音频和可编程辅助视频信息(AVI) InfoFrame特性。ADV7513内置HDCP支持功能,可以安全传输HDCP v1.4协议规定的受保护内容。
ADV7513芯片的内部功能框图以及接口定义如图所示。AD公司官网提供了关于ADV7513芯片非常丰富的开发资源,网址如下:
http://www.analog.com/cn/products/audio-video/analoghdmidvi-interfaces/analog-hdmidvi-display-interfaces/adv7513.html#product-overview
2.jpg
图18.1 HDMI驱动芯片ADV7513内部功能框图
         FPGA与ADV7513芯片之间的接口示意如图18.2所示。RGB565总线用于显示图像的传输;HDMI_DE/HDMI_HSY/HDMI_VSY/HDMI_CLK产生时序配合RGB565总线完成图像的传输;IIC总线用于FPGA对ADV7513的寄存器配置,实现ADV7513接口模式和工作模式的初始化配置。
3.jpg
图18.2 FPGA与ADV7513接口示意图
         如图18.3所示,本实例实现多分辨率的HDMI显示驱动。NIOS II处理器负责SF-HDMI子板板载的HDMI传输芯片ADV7513的IIC初始化配置;逻辑部分实现显示图像的实时传输。
4.jpg
图18.3 工程实例16功能框图

标签:分辨率 连载
高级模式
您需要登录后才可以回帖 登录 | 注册

专家问答 查看更多>>

小黑屋|手机版|Archiver| 电子发烧友 ( 粤ICP备14022951号-2 )     

GMT+8, 2017-4-25 20:35 , Processed in 0.079265 second(s), 16 queries , Memcache On.

微信扫描
快速回复 返回顶部 返回列表
-

推荐专区

技术干货集中营

专家问答

用户帮助┃咨询与建议┃版主议事

我的提问

工程师杂谈

工程师创意

工程师职场

论坛电子赛事

社区活动专版

发烧友活动

-

嵌入式论坛

单片机/MCU论坛

FPGA|CPLD|ASIC论坛

DSP论坛

嵌入式系统论坛

-

电源技术论坛

电源技术论坛

-

硬件设计论坛

电路设计论坛

电子元器件论坛

控制|传感

总线技术|接口技术

-

测试测量论坛

LabVIEW论坛

Matlab论坛

测试测量技术专区

仪器仪表技术专区

-

EDA设计论坛

multisim论坛

PCB设计论坛

proteus论坛|仿真论坛

EasyEDA-中国人自已的EDA工具

-

综合技术与应用

电机控制

智能电网

光电及显示

参考设计中心

汽车电子技术论坛

医疗电子论坛

-

开源硬件

树莓派论坛

智能硬件论坛

开发快智能硬件开发平台

Intel物联网开发者专区

Waveshare

乐美客SBC专区

Arduino论坛

BeagleBone论坛

机器人论坛

创客神器NanoPi

小钢炮CANNON

比派科技banana pi专区

-

无线通信论坛

无线通信技术专区

天线|RF射频|微波|雷达技术

-

IC设计论坛

芯片测试与失效分析

Mixed Signal/SOC[数模混合芯片设计]

Analog/RF IC设计

设计与制造封装测试

-

个人版区

阿东Verilog技术专版

直流马达驱动电路设计

LabVIEW英雄联盟

特权同学FPGA专区

-

厂商专区

灵动微电子 MM32

盈鹏飞嵌入式

TI论坛

TI Deyisupport社区

芯灵思嵌入式论坛

Tisan

米尔科技

庆科社区

WIZnet技术专区

Cypress技术论坛

飞凌嵌入式

Qualcomm技术论坛

英创嵌入式

机智云GoKit论坛

-

检测技术与质量

电磁兼容(EMC)设计与整改

安规知识论坛

检测与认证

-

消费电子论坛

手机技术论坛

平板电脑/mid论坛

音视/视频/机顶盒论坛

-

电子论坛综合区

聚丰众筹官方社区

新人报道区

聚丰供应链

-

论坛服务区

-

供求信息发布

供需广告

招聘┃求职发布区

电子展览展会专区